Oral presentations in technical courses often focus on the design of a product or system, whether it is a set of plans for a building, a prototype robot, or an innovative computer circuit design. Of the various types of presentations assigned in technical courses, the design review is perhaps the most common. Other types of presentations include requests for funding and progress reports (see Chapter 29, pp. 251–252, for progress reports).

What Are the Technical Disciplines?

Technical disciplines include the range of engineering fields (mechanical, electrical, chemical, civil, aeronautical, nuclear, among others), computer science–oriented fields (computer hardware and software), and design-oriented fields (industrial design, architecture, graphic design).
